What Makes Our Pre-Marital & Post-Marital Program Unique?

Marriage preparation often stops at the wedding day, leaving couples without support during the first years of marriage, the very time when many relationships face their greatest tests. Our program bridges this gap by offering a seamless transition from pre-marital work into post-marital counseling, ensuring couples continue developing the skills, intimacy, and resilience they began building before marriage.

In the pre-marital phase, couples clarify expectations, strengthen communication, and identify potential areas of conflict before they arise. In the post-marital phase, they learn to navigate real-life challenges together, maintain emotional closeness, and build a marriage culture aligned with their shared vision.

FAQ

When should we start premarital counseling?

Most couples begin 6 months before the wedding, though earlier is fine too.

We're already married. Can we still do this?

Yes. Our post-marital packages and the Newlywed Reset are built for couples already in year one or two of marriage.

What's the difference between the Foundation and Flourish packages?

Foundation covers the essentials in 6 sessions. Flourish goes deeper over 10 sessions, including family-of-origin patterns and money and intimacy topics.
